Mexican Stuffed Halloween Pumpkin Peppers

Pin to Pinterest

We have so much fun with our Halloween Food Crafts, that we had to make more! Most recently, take a look at this Halloween Dinner Entree – Mexican Stuffed Halloween Pumpkin Peppers with chicken, black beans and rice.

Mexican Chicken Ingredients:

  • 2 Raw chicken breasts
  • 1 teaspoon cumin
  • 1 teaspoon garlic salt with parsley
  • 1 teaspoon chili pow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 can diced tomatoes with green chilies (Rotel is great!)

Mexican Chicken Directions:

  1. Place your chicken in the bottom of your slow cooker.
  2. Sprinkle your cumin, salt, chili powder, and pepper on top of your chicken.
  3. Pour your can of tomatoes on top of your chicken.
  4. Cook on high for 4-6 hours.
  5. Shred your chicken and place it back into the tomato sauce (Rotel).

Stuffed Peppers Ingredients:

  • 4 Bell peppers
  • 2 Cups Mexican rice
  • 2 Shredded Mexican Chicken Mixture (above)
  • 1 Cup sh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 Can black beans, rinsed and drained

Stuffed Peppers Directions:

  1. Wash and dry peppers, slice off the tops and hollow out the inside with a spoon.
  2. Use a small knife to cut out a Jack-o-Lantern face.
  3. In a large bowl, mix the Mexican rice, shredded chicken, cheddar cheese, and black beans together.
  4. Fill each pepper with the chicken and rice mixture.
  5. Top your peppers off with a little extra cheese.
  6. Bake at 350° for about 30 minutes until the cheese has melted and peppers have slightly softened
